Men's Hoops Eliminated by NMSU 63-48
March 4, 2002 · MT Media RelationsANDERSON HAS OUTSTANDING TOURNEY: Charles Anderson capped off an outstanding tournament with a season high 15-point effort against New Mexico State. Anderson also tallied nine points against South Alabama to give him 24 for the tournament to pace the team in that regard. For Anderson, his scoring output against NMSU marks the first time that he has led the team in points

QUOTES
Head Coach Randy Wiel
I thought the game was pretty evenly played in the first half, but Channing and Mason got open for three straight 3-pointers and that was really the difference in the game.
Center Lee Nosse
We came out and they knew what they wanted to do on defense. I take my hat off to them because they were the better team out there today.
Guard John Humphrey
They doubled down on Lee and he kicked it out to the open man and we just couldn't knock down the open shots.
